
FAO Investment Centre
FAO envisions a world where agrifood systems work for people and the planet.
Achieving these ambitious goals calls for collective action, political will and investment and finance solutions that lead to better production, better nutrition, a better environment and a better life – leaving no one behind.
The FAO Investment Centre partners with countries and financing institutions to advise on and design the investment strategies, policies and projects that will shape tomorrow’s agrifood systems.
It explores innovations to increase food security, climate resilience and financial inclusion. And it fills critical knowledge gaps and develops capacities for better investment decision-making.
Building on six decades of experience, the Centre’s growing multidisciplinary team – at headquarters and across all regions – is its greatest asset.
The Centre works in over 120 countries, tailoring its investment and finance solutions to help countries tackle today’s challenges for a healthier, more sustainable future.
